Providing results about a mammogram before the patient leaves the imaging center can speed the diagnosis of cancer and reduce disparities in care, according to new research (AJR Am J Roentgenol 2021 Sep 8. doi:10.2214/AJR.21.26597 https://www.ajronline.org/doi/10.2214/AJR.21.26597).
